Combine 1 envelope of gelatin with 1/2 cup apples.
Let stand 10 minutes.
Combine lemon juice, 3/4 cup apples, sugar and gelatin.
Add to first mixture.
Bring to a boil.
Boil 15 minutes.
Stir constantly.
Remove from heat.
Cool and add vanilla and nuts.
Pour into an oiled 8-inch pan.
Let stand 24 hours in fridge.
Cut into small pieces.
Roll in powdered sugar and cornstarch mixture.
Let dry, uncovered, until outside has dried.
